Streetcar Streetcar values above all else that both wine and beer offer a visceral connection to a particular place and its dependent culture.

To fill our shelves, we seek the best producers from every major and minor wine growing region in the world. While organic and biodynamic viticulture or any of the various other principles of "natural wine" are important to us, we try to choose conscientious wine growers who are better suited to making those decisions. The world of craft beer is currently enjoying its finest hour, and we are thril

led to be taking a role in this ever-evolving cultural phenomenon. Our selection attempts to showcase both the best of our vibrant local scene and the inspirational motherlands, i.e. Belgium, Germany, England, and the American West Coast. In October 2023, Streetcar regular Jeffrey S. Wojtowicz published a survey of 74 research studies conducted from 1987-2023 entitled, "Long-Term Health Outcomes of Regular, Moderate Red Wine Consumption". His survey "is not intended to encourage red wine consumption for health outcomes but rather to avoid discouraging moderate red wine consumption based on misunderstanding or misinterpretation of the red wine data due to the reporting of pooled data across all types of alcohol."

Wojtowicz found no evidence of an association between moderate red wine consumption and negative health outcomes. In fact, his survey found that "a beneficial effect of moderate red wine consumption was consistently seen for mortality and dementia," along with certain cancers and cardiovascular conditions.

With the recent barrage of alarmist, neo-prohibitionist messaging from The New York Times, we feel the need to respond. Though we acknowledge the well-established risks associated with excessive or binge drinking, the demonization of moderate alcohol consumption based on flawed studies with data lacking depth and transparency is unreasonable. Clearly we are biased, and we are not medical professionals. We want our customers to lead long and healthy lives. Our hopes are to encourage critical thinking on this subject; and to continue to offer the conscientiously-produced, provocative, life-affirming, community-building wines and beers for many years to come.
